February 8th, 2021 Miami, Florida – Sequor Law, a boutique, Miami-based international law firm working in the areas of asset recovery, financial fraud, insolvency and financial services litigation, both domestically and cross-border, announced today that two attorneys have been named to new roles within the firm, effective February 8th, 2021.


Sequor Law is delighted to announce that Nyana Abreu Miller and Daniel Matthias Coyle have been promoted to Counsel at Sequor Law.  “We are exceptionally pleased that Nyana and Daniel have accepted this new role,” said Founding Shareholder Edward H. Davis Jr. “With their focus on building relationships and winning strategies for clients, Nyana and Dan have been tremendous assets on some of our firm’s most high-profile and challenging cases. This promotion is a reflection of their ability as well as our commitment to developing and recognizing talent.”


Daniel joined the firm over ten years ago and has focused his practice on bankruptcy, creditors’ rights, secured transactions, collections, executions, asset recovery and cross-border insolvency, routinely representing financial institutions and other creditors in bankruptcy, federal and state court litigation.  Daniel is on the international committee for NAFER, recently joined the International Law Committee of the American Bankruptcy Association’s Business Law section and was named Rising Star by Super Lawyers consecutively from 2016-2018. Daniel received his J.D. from the University of Miami School of Law in 2008 and was a Magna Cum Laude Graduate and Order of the Coif.


Nyana has focused her practice on international asset recovery and financial fraud. Nyana has worked on cases brought under Chapter 15 of the U.S. Bankruptcy Code on behalf of foreign trustees seeking to take discovery, administer property and bring claims against third parties. Currently serving as the Latin America Regional Director for the International Women’s Insolvency and Restructuring Federation (IWIRC), she was awarded 2020 Rising Star by IWIRC International and 2020 Emerging Leader by IWIRC’s Florida Network. Nyana received her J.D. from the University of Miami School of Law in 2011, where she was valedictorian of her class.


“Nyana’s and Dan’s accomplishments since joining the firm seven and eleven years ago respectively, have exceeded the expectations we had for them,” said Founding Shareholder Gregory Grossman.  “They both have achieved success in their careers because they demonstrate tremendous ability, consistent dedication to our clients providing the highest standards of service. This commitment and energy help drive their achievement and benefits both our clients and our firm.”
